What is a Non-Motorised Treadmill?
Non-motorised treadmills, likewise called manual treadmills, are fitness machines that rely on the user's power to move the belt. Unlike standard motorised treadmills, non-motorised variations do not have an electric motor to manage the speed or slope. Instead, the user sets the rate by Walking Machine or running, making it a more instinctive and physically interesting experience.

Improved Cardiovascular Health
Non-motorised treadmills work tools for enhancing cardiovascular health. Users engage their muscles more extremely, causing higher heart rates and enhanced physical fitness. Studies have revealed that running or walking on a non-motorised treadmill can lead to increased calorie burn compared to motorised equivalents.
2. Enhanced Muscles
These treadmills need more effort to run, engaging a wider variety of muscle groups. This can lead to better muscle tone and strength, specifically in the legs, core, and back.
3. Improved Stability and Balance
Utilizing a non-motorised treadmill encourages users to maintain their balance, which helps in developing core stability. This is particularly advantageous for older grownups or individuals recuperating from injuries.
4. Range of Workouts
With adjustable slope settings, users can tailor their workout strength. This variety can assist prevent exercise uniformity and minimize the risk of plateaus in physical fitness progress.
5. Economical
Usually, non-motorised treadmills are more inexpensive than their motorised equivalents. Additionally, with no electricity required, functional costs are substantially lower.
